Disclaimer: This episode contains content of grief and a very brief acknowledgment of suicidal thoughts. It is important to note this episode does contain post-grieving processes of the events of April 18-19, 2020. With that, there will be nothing about those events nor post-events including the inquiry. This is a conversation about one's grief and how it has shaped their reality.
This is an episode we hold extremely dear to our hearts, as Taylor opens up her heart and soul to us, allowing us to have a glimpse into her journey with navigating grief. Aside from being a Truro local, Taylor is a mom, daughter, an incredible writer, and an advocate for grief. Grief is a complicated emotion/experience that a lot of us shy away from - but not for Taylor. Imperfectly Taylor is a blog that Taylor started approximately three years ago to support herself through an extremely difficult time.
As someone who tends to bottle emotions up, Taylor expresses the role that Imperfectly Taylor has played in supporting herself through the grieving process, and how society shapes the way we think about grief and what grief is “supposed” to look like
We love Imperfectly Taylor (especially the Music Monday posts), and we have no doubt that you will love it just as much.
